Transaction 870564482e3b4b0998bd90105ae1364191930ff19d64b6f5717de725269400fd
1 Input
1 Output
-
870564482e3b4b0998bd90105ae1364191930ff19d64b6f5717de725269400fd:0
- value
- 105810
- script pubkey
- OP_0 OP_PUSHBYTES_20 7dd60ecc0128a1e16ce92c5770b48f1ed4020d77
- address
- bc1q0htqanqp9zs7zm8f93thpdy0rm2qyrth8gngmr